    The  burial  deposits  from  the  grave  with  a  cuirass  from tumulus  52  or  IV  at  Stična,  excavated  by  the  Duchess  of Mecklenburg  in  1913,  have  already  been  published  four times and have been differently presented each time. None of  the  four  versions  completely  corresponds  with  the  data in the notes of the Duchess’s secretary, Gustav Goldberg. Of the finds that have previously been attributed to this grave, only  a  cuirass,  a kernos  and  a  small  pot  can  definitely  be ascribed to it. In addition, a fluted ciborium and spearheads may  derive  from  the  grave.  Two  lids,  two  smaller  ciboria and 67 dome-shaped loop-backed buttons are certainly not from this burial. The smaller ciboria and the lids are from another  Stična  grave,  from  Magdalenska  gora  or  perhaps some  other  cemetery  of  the  Dolenjska  (Lower  Carniola) Hallstatt culture, while the dome-shaped buttons originate from the cemetery at Stražni dol near Golek pri Vinici.Rainer-Maria Weiss ascribed a belt-plate with figurative ornament depicting a procession of men and a woman to a grave with a cuirass from tumulus 52. Biba Teržan ascribed the same belt-plate to a grave with a double-crested helmet from  tumulus  55  or  VI  at  Stična.  However,  the  belt-plate is not from any of these graves.The  grave  groups  of  the  Mecklenburg  Collection  are unreliable. Finds from other graves from the same or even from  a  different  site  have  sometimes  been  added  to  the Hallstatt period graves from Magdalenska gora and Stična. Some  are  undoubtedly  from  the  Latest  Hallstatt-La  Tène cemetery at Stražni dol near Golek pri Vinici (e.g. dome-shaped buttons of the Vinica type, bronze sun rings, bronze shepherd’s crook pins and amber beads of Palavestra’s types 8d and 8e). Conversely, some grave groups from Golek pri Vinici contain Hallstatt period finds that were excavated by the Duchess on Magdalenska gora and at Stična
